Luke is also a popular cabaret performer and his acclaimed work includes seasons in the USA and all around Australia. He is a member of Green Room Award-winning cabaret trio Friends of Barbra, which has enjoyed six sellout seasons in Australia and four sellout seasons in New York. Shows include The Way We Weren't, Evergreed and A Star is Bored.
He has also worked in cabaret with Adrian Kirk and Ms. Kaye Sera on a range of successful shows including Share and Cher Alike and The Grass Roots Tour.
